Troops of Nigerian Army and Volunteer Guards have repelled a kidnap attempt and rescued two victims in Benue State.
The Nigerian Army on its official X handle said troops following a distress call raided the enclave of the suspected kidnap gang in Tsede Village, in Katsina Ala local government area of Benue State.
The troops engaged the kidnappers in a shootout, forcing them to retreat in disarray, abandoning their captives.
The troops rescued the victims, identified as Chief Sano Kursi and Augustine Sada, unharmed.
The statement added that the rescued victims have since been reunited with their families.
The troops also recovered one FN rifle, One FN rifle magazine, 17 AK-47 rifle magazines, 10 rounds of 7.62 mm (Special) ammunition, 58 rounds of 7.62 mm (NATO) ammunition and three ATM cards.
